Police have opened a pre-trial investigation into minor impairment of health. For residents and visitors, the main advice is not to act independently and to report any immediate danger to 112, Lithuania\u2019s emergency number.<\/p>\n<p>U\u017eupis is a central Vilnius neighbourhood popular with residents and visitors. Because the case has circulated online, the key distinction is between information confirmed by police and claims, photos or identity suggestions shared on social media.<\/p>\n<p>Vilnius County Police confirmed to LRT that they had received a report about a man who struck a woman in the face in a shop. This is the main publicly confirmed fact at this stage.<\/p>\n<p>Police also confirmed that a pre-trial investigation has been opened into minor impairment of health. In Lithuania, a pre-trial investigation means officers are assessing the circumstances, collecting information and checking possible criminal liability under the Criminal Code.<\/p>\n<p>The fact that information is being shared online does not mean that every claim about the same person has been verified. Residents should rely on police updates and established media reports rather than circulate unconfirmed posts.<\/p>\n<p>According to the information provided by LRT, police confirmed that they were aware of the situation and that an investigation had been opened. However, the source did not clearly confirm whether the man had been detained at that time.<\/p>\n<p>Police also did not comment on the suspect\u2019s health condition. Public speculation about health can mislead people, stigmatise individuals and interfere with an investigation.
